When developer Avalanche Software revealed Harry Potter Hogwarts Legacy last September, fans of the Wizarding World of Harry Potter were thrilled, especially since a lot is waiting for the confirmation of the long-awaited Harry Potter RPG Game. Aside from the reveal trailer that gave fans a glimpse of what to expect, much of what Hogwarts Legacy will offer still remains unknown.
Now, speculations are appearing on the internet that Hogwarts Legacy will feature a multiplayer mode that will let players team up with friends and take on raids inside Hogwarts as well as its nearby areas. It’s presently not clear where this speculation began, especially since there are countless rumors going around on the internet.
However, those who are hoping to see a Harry Potter Hogwarts Legacy multiplayer mode may be disappointed since Avalance Software confirmed that the game will only feature a single-player experience.
Alongside the game’s announcement is a comprehensive FAQ section that fans can read on the developer’s official website. Based on the FAQs, Harry Potter Hogwarts Legacy is an “open-world, single-player, action role-playing videogame set in the 1800s wizarding world.” It is also worth mentioning that the page never cited any kind of multiplayer modes or functionality, so those who are expecting this feature should take the speculations with a decent amount of doubt for now.
Of course, the game is still in its initial stages of development, and Avalanche Software still hasn’t announced any other details about the game aside from its reveal trailer. With this in mind, there is still a chance that a multiplayer mode will be added, but it will most likely be just a mini-mode or DLC expansion that players can embark on after finishing the main campaign.
There is also the probability that the development team may be fooling around with what the game will offer for now to have some kind of surprise reveal of its multiplayer mode in the future. Regardless, fans should take note that the single-player campaign will be the game’s main focus, and any kind of multiplayer mode will possibly be just an add-on.
